Transaction fdfa37e3bdc2730728a2ecbaa4737c88542a10a5f206bd00a3f45e2ba211ea80

7 Input
2 Outputs
  • fdfa37e3bdc2730728a2ecbaa4737c88542a10a5f206bd00a3f45e2ba211ea80:0
  • value  45325981
    address  3KxMYm2GtciLyjqcp1TqNr6cRy3rGTi8Cx
  • fdfa37e3bdc2730728a2ecbaa4737c88542a10a5f206bd00a3f45e2ba211ea80:1
  • value  74594203
    address  3LgRhQ6tMJgPs4G3yLMZLN4E6H7cKttmQh